I am wanting to install Titanium Backup ★ root on my rooted Samsung Galaxy Proclaim. I keep getting a insufficient storage message when I try, both from the Play store and sideloading it.

My phone says I have I have 779MB system storage available (in Settings) and 82MB of available RAM (in Samsung's Task manager). According to this I should have plenty of room for a 5.8MB app.

WTF is going on here?
 
What about in /data?

Since you're rooted, have you tried clearing your /cache & dalvik cache partitions?

Can you install anything else?

Maybe, but maybe not. With having only 4GB of internal storage, that means that there is only about ~2GB of space for use for personal stuff. Taking away the system reserved stuff. So that means that they probably have it limited to ~1GB of space for app installs. I would still check under the Application area in settings to see how much space they give for app installs. As it can prove to be a hindrance at some point if you find to many good apps to use.
 
I will be moving everything to the SD card that can be moved. Hopefully that will get me through.
 
Another thing to try, go into Settings>Applications. See what apps can be moved to the SD Card and move them. *NOTE* This will remove any widgets that the app can do though.

That will clear up free space for other apps. I just moved a bunch of apps and went from 300MB to almost a full GB of free space on my device for apps that can be installed.
